过程控制规则
应用程序可以采用以下过程控制规则来监视标记的值:
- 具有定义条件的规则。这些规则包含用来跟踪标记值的条件。每个规则可以包含所提供的条件类型之一。如果满足规则中定义的条件,应用程序就会注册一个事件。已注册事件的设置也在规则中进行定义。
- 使用 Lua 脚本的规则。这些规则包含用于检查标记值的算法的描述。这些算法是在 Lua 编程语言中使用Lua 脚本的函数和变量进行编译的。当包含 Lua 脚本的规则中的算法被触发时,应用程序会注册一个事件(注册事件的设置在规则中进行定义)。如果您使用 Lua 脚本执行流程控制规则,则可以使用全局 Lua 脚本来初始化全局 Lua 变量和函数。您可以在任何规则的 Lua 脚本中使用这些全局变量和函数。默认情况下,全局 Lua 脚本为空,不包含可执行代码。应用程序一次只能有一个全局 Lua 脚本。
应用程序在使用基于深度数据包检测技术的基于规则的过程控制方法时应用过程控制规则。您可以启用或禁用此方法。
过程控制规则可以启用或禁用。启用的规则在流量分析期间予以应用。禁用的规则不被应用,也不被考虑。
当过程控制在学习模式下运行时,应用程序可以自动创建具有定义条件的过程控制规则。
您可以在的规则部分的过程控制选项卡中查看和编辑过程控制规则。
页首